Definition

  1. noun the act of forcibly dispossessing an owner of property. — synonyms: gaining_control, seizure
  2. noun a process whereby a star or planet holds an object in its gravitational field.
  3. noun any process in which an atomic or nuclear system acquires an additional particle.
  4. noun the act of taking of a person by force. — synonyms: seizure
  5. noun the removal of an opponent's piece from the chess board.
  6. verb succeed in representing or expressing something intangible.
  7. verb attract. — synonyms: enamour, trance, catch, becharm, enamor, captivate, beguile, charm
  8. verb succeed in catching or seizing, especially after a chase. — synonyms: get, catch
  9. verb bring about the capture of an elementary particle or celestial body and causing it enter a new orbit.
  10. verb take possession of by force, as after an invasion. — synonyms: appropriate, seize, conquer
  11. verb capture as if by hunting, snaring, or trapping. — synonyms: catch
